Domaine Solvay

Highlight • Castle

A few minutes from Brussels, in the heart of Walloon Brabant, the park houses the Château de Béthune, built in 1842 on the model of the châteaux of the Loire. It is surrounded by a perfectly symmetrical French garden, decorated with decorative statues. The Château de La Hulpe is now owned by the Walloon Region.

The castle is not open to the general public, but is suitable for all kinds of events.

From here the path from the nature reserve of the Doode Beemden runs south for a long way along the meandering Dyle with some really nice stretches. The Dijle is actually also the core of the Doode Beemden. The river rises in Houtain-le-Val in Walloon Brabant. Here, south of Leuven, the Ijse flows into it, but the Thyle, Train, Nethen and Laan also do so before the Dijle reaches Leuven.

There are numerous ponds in the Tervuren Park. The Vossemvijver and the southern Kanaal- and Gertrudisvijver were recently restored and give part of the southern park area back its former glory. Fish and amphibians find it pleasant to stay there thanks to a varied aquatic plant growth and the creation of spawning grounds. (Nature and Forest)

Frequently Asked Questions

What historical landmarks and cultural sites can I visit in Wavre?

Wavre offers a rich history. You can explore the unique City Hall, housed in a former Carmelite convent church, or see the iconic Maca Statue, a symbol of good luck. The Gothic-style Church of St John the Baptist and the Basilica of Our Lady of Basse-Wavre are significant religious sites. For a deeper dive, follow a 2-kilometer trail through Wavre's center connecting 14 historical sites, including the town hall and the Donglebert bell.

Are there family-friendly attractions in and around Wavre?

Absolutely! Wavre is home to Walibi Belgium, one of the largest amusement parks, and Aqualibi, an indoor water park, both offering fun for all ages. For outdoor adventure, Aventure Parc provides treetop rope courses and zip lines. Additionally, the parks surrounding Château de La Hulpe, Domaine Solvay, and the Ponds of Tervuren Park are all noted as family-friendly.

What natural features and outdoor spaces can I explore near Wavre?

Wavre is nestled in the Dyle Valley, offering natural charm. You can visit the Beumont Woodlands for a natural escape or explore the scenic paths along the meandering Dijle River in the Doode Bemde Nature Reserve. The extensive Domaine Solvay also features 227 hectares of forest, lawns, and ponds with diverse plant species.

What unique local traditions or experiences can I find in Wavre?

Wavre is known as 'la cité du Maca' (the City of the Maca), referring to the bronze statue of a climbing boy in front of the town hall. Local tradition says touching its buttocks brings good luck for a year. You can also experience the vibrant local market every Wednesday, a tradition dating back to 1292, making it the largest market in Walloon Brabant.
